namespace boost { namespace geometry
{
#ifndef DOXYGEN_NO_DETAIL
namespace detail { namespace length
{
template
struct segment_length
{
template
static inline typename default_length_result::type apply(
Segment const& segment, Strategy const& strategy)
{
boost::ignore_unused(strategy);
typedef typename point_type::type point_type;
point_type p1, p2;
geometry::detail::assign_point_from_index<0>(segment, p1);
geometry::detail::assign_point_from_index<1>(segment, p2);
return strategy.apply(p1, p2);
}
};
/*!
\brief Internal, calculates length of a linestring using iterator pairs and
specified strategy
\note for_each could be used here, now that point_type is changed by boost
range iterator
*/
template
struct range_length
{
typedef typename default_length_result::type return_type;
template
static inline return_type apply(
Range const& range, Strategy const& strategy)
{
boost::ignore_unused(strategy);
typedef typename closeable_view::type view_type;
typedef typename boost::range_iterator
<
view_type const
>::type iterator_type;
return_type sum = return_type();
view_type view(range);
iterator_type it = boost::begin(view), end = boost::end(view);
if(it != end)
{
for(iterator_type previous = it++;
it != end;
++previous, ++it)
{
// Add point-point distance using the return type belonging
// to strategy
sum += strategy.apply(*previous, *it);
}
}
return sum;
}
};
